The Tax Solutions Tribe builds high‑value, repeatable industry standardised tax solutions on the Xceptor platform, combining domain depth with engineering discipline to deliver fast customer outcomes. We operate with an AI‑first PDLC: agents draft configuration, tests, documentation, and runbooks; humans set intent and constraints, verify, and approve to a production bar. The Role & Why this Exists
As a Solutions Engineer, you design, configure, and deliver production grade solutions on the Xceptor platform, aiming to drive down time‑to‑value for our customers. You take ownership of the work from specification through implementation and deployment, delivering high quality work with increasing autonomy and supporting the evolution of our repeatable solutions portfolio. What You’ll Be Doing Key Accountabilities & Responsibilities • Deliver well‑scoped features and technical tasks end‑to‑end, with support from senior engineers when needed. • Break work into small increments, keep PRs focused, and communicate progress and risks early. • Clarify requirements and constraints before building; ask questions early to avoid rework. • Build solutions that meet the tribe’s bar for correctness, maintainability, and operability. AI‑First Delivery System (How we build) • Use AI routinely to accelerate delivery (analysis, testing, documentation). • Validate AI‑generated output, never accept them blindly. • Apply verification discipline appropriate to scope: unit tests, automated tests where relevant, edge cases, and basic threat/abuse considerations. • Contribute improvements to templates, data patterns, and workflows. Technical Delivery • Configure robust, reusable solutions on the Xceptor platform. • Work effectively with SQL: write safe queries, understand indexing basics, and performance trade‑offs. • Work confidently with structured and semi‑structured data (XML, JSON, CSV, Excel). • Produce automated tests aligned to the solution’s design (unit/configuration tests where applicable). • Keep documentation current, accurate, and useful with AI drafting, ensuring accuracy and usefulness. Quality, Security & Production Readiness (Speed with Control) • Meet the tribe’s quality expectations. • Build automated test cases for new functionality. • Fix issues quickly when identified. • Understand and follow safe release practices. Collaboration & Culture • Collaborate effectively in a cross‑functional Scrum team. • Partner with other teams and stakeholders to identify high value use cases that extend and improve the solutions portfolio. • Share progress proactively, ask for help when needed, and support teammates. • Demonstrate continuous learning, adopt feedback quickly and apply it to future work. • Help create a positive, high‑tempo team culture aligned to Xceptor values. Who we’re looking for Technical • Strong logical and analytical problem‑solving skills. • Hands‑on experience working with XML and SQL, with the ability to reason about data quality and transformation logic. • Solid Excel skills are advantageous. • Comfortable working with CI/CD, code reviews, and automated testing practices. • Excellent technical communication skills, including the ability to explain complex ideas to non‑technical stakeholders. • Demonstrated ability to take solutions from specification through implementation and deployment with a strong quality and usability mindset. AI‑First Engineering (Must Have) • Use AI as a routine delivery partner to accelerate implementation and analysis, validating AI‑generated outputs through tests and review. • Follow established delivery patterns, templates, and guardrails to keep delivery fast, consistent, and safe. • Show strong judgement about when to ask for support and incorporate feedback quickly into future work. Non Technical • Accountable and delivery‑focused; communicate clearly, early, and often. • Collaborative and receptive to feedback; actively contribute to a positive team culture. • Pragmatic and quality‑minded: balance pace with correctness, risk, and control. • Customer‑aware mindset suited to regulated, mission‑critical financial environments. • Previous tax experience is not required but would be advantageous. Required Education & Experience • Strong academic background, including a degree in a STEM subject discipline, or equivalent experience. • Experience delivering data‑driven solutions – ideally 2‑5 years in Solutions Engineering, Business Analysis, Data Engineering, or a related field. • Experience implementing solutions that include data ingestion, transformation, validation, enrichment, or workflow logic. • Exposure to software development concepts (e.g., C#/.NET or a similar language) is beneficial but not mandatory. • Practical experience working with XML, SQL, and structured/semi‑structured data. • Evidence of strong engineering fundamentals and ability to learn quickly in a fast‑moving environment. How Success Will be Measured • Flow: DORA (lead time, deploy frequency, change failure rate, MTTR). • Quality: Quality Health Indicator (defect escape, time to resolve, severity trend, etc). • DX: Developer Experience Score (shipping friction, golden path usability). • AI leverage: throughput up without rework/escapes; high adoption of AI workflow & golden paths. • Assurance: automated gates coverage (tests/security/observability/performance) and review effectiveness (low rollback/rework). • Production & controls: SLO attainment, incident/severity trend, and audit‑ready traceability of changes/approvals. • Behaviours: AI‑first by default (uses agents effectively, follows guardrails, verifies outputs); strong ownership; learns fast; control‑aware decisions.
